Career path

The Career Advancement Programme in Supervisory Control and Data Acquisition (SCADA) Failure Mode and Effects Analysis (FMEA) focuses on developing professionals capable of managing and improving complex control systems. The growing demand for experts in this field presents attractive job market trends, salary ranges, and skillset requirements. Roles in this sector include: 1. **SCADA Engineer**: These professionals design, maintain, and upgrade SCADA systems. With a median salary of £42,000, the role requires expertise in automation, networking, and programming. 2. **Control Systems Specialist**: These experts oversee the integration of control systems, including SCADA. With a median salary of £45,000, they need strong analytical and problem-solving skills. 3. **Data Scientist (SCADA)**: Focused on data analysis, these professionals extract valuable insights from SCADA systems. With a median salary of £55,000, they need a solid understanding of data analysis, machine learning, and programming. 4. **SCADA Maintenance Technician**: Responsible for regular system checks and repairs, these technicians ensure optimal SCADA performance. With a median salary of £35,000, they require hands-on experience with SCADA systems and strong troubleshooting abilities.
